Druck auf Anfrage Neuware - Printed after ordering - Frontmatter -- Introduction / SWANSON, EARL ż. -- PART ONE: Lithic Technology and Taxonomy -- Lithic Reduction Sequences: A Glossary and Discussion / BRADLEY, BRUCE A. -- Lithic Technology as a Means of Processual Inference / COLLINS, MICHAEL B, -- Idiosyncratic Behavior in Chipping Style: Some Hypotheses and Preliminary Analysis / GUNN, JOEL -- Graph Theoretic Analysis of Lithic Tools from Northern Chile / JOHNSON, L. LEWIS -- 'Punch Technique' and Upper Paleolithic Blades / NEWCOMER, ż. H. -- Plates -- PART TWO: Experimental Analysis of Toolmaking -- Comments on Lithic Technology and Experimental Archaeology / CRABTREE, DON E. -- The Experimental Study of Bipolar Flakes / KOBAYASHI, HIROAKI -- Remarks on Fragments with Languette Fractures / LENOIR, M. -- Fractures for the Archaeologist / PURDY, BARBARA A. -- PART THREE: Application of Analysis to Archaeology -- The Trimmed-Core Tradition in Asiatic-American Contacts / DRAGOO, DON W. -- McKean and Little Lake Technology: A Problem in Projectile Point Typology in the Great Basin of North America / GREEN, JAMES P. -- Toolmaking and Tool Use Among the Preceramic Peoples of Panama / RANERE, ANTHONY J. -- A Study of Cuts, Grooves, and Other Marks on Recent and Fossil Bone: II Weathering Cracks, Fractures, Splinters, and Other Similar Natural Phenomena / MILLER, GEORGE J. -- PART FOUR: Discussion -- COMMENTS / Coe, Joffre / Epstein, Jeremiah F. -- REPLIES / Green, James P. / Gunn, Joel / Johnson, L. Lewis / Kobayashi, Hiroaki / Newcomer, ż. H. / Purdy, Barbara A. -- Biographical Notes -- Index of Names -- Index of Subjects.
